Everything a co‑site study needs
Intermodulation products
Third, fifth, and seventh‑order difference products (2A−B, A+B−C, 3A−2B, 4A−3B) against your candidate receiver, ranked by proximity with hit / near / clear flags.
Spurious responses
Image, half‑IF, and IF‑breakthrough spurs from your receiver's IF and LO injection side — catches off‑channel transmitters that still reach the receiver.
Co‑site TX intermod
Products the tower itself emits when transmitters mix in a PA or junction — with a protected‑range filter to flag in‑band hits.
Level estimation
OIP3‑referenced product levels at device output and at the receiver, with an uncertainty band and TX‑PA / junction presets.
Harmonics & sums
Second and third harmonics plus additive sum products — the cross‑band and above‑band cases difference‑only analysis misses.
Band presets, any band
One‑click channel‑spacing and guard for VHF Low/High, UHF, 700, and 800 MHz — the intermod math works on whatever frequencies you enter.
